WebKit Bugzilla
New
Browse
Log In
×
Sign in with GitHub
or
Remember my login
Create Account
·
Forgot Password
Forgotten password account recovery
RESOLVED FIXED
240484
[css-ui] Unexpose remaining media-* appearance values
https://bugs.webkit.org/show_bug.cgi?id=240484
Summary
[css-ui] Unexpose remaining media-* appearance values
Tim Nguyen (:ntim)
Reported
2022-05-16 15:30:02 PDT
Comment hidden (obsolete)
2 possibilities: - Remove them entirely if unimplemented/no-op - guard them behind a setting or useSystemAppearance if used by Apple apps
Attachments
Add attachment
proposed patch, testcase, etc.
Radar WebKit Bug Importer
Comment 1
2022-05-16 15:30:19 PDT
<
rdar://problem/93376288
>
Tim Nguyen (:ntim)
Comment 2
2022-05-16 15:30:32 PDT
Here's the list: media-controls-dark-bar-background media-controls-light-bar-background media-fullscreen-volume-slider media-fullscreen-volume-slider-thumb media-play-button media-slider media-sliderthumb media-volume-slider media-volume-slider-mute-button media-volume-sliderthumb
Tim Nguyen (:ntim)
Comment 3
2022-05-21 11:28:28 PDT
I'm removing media-controls-dark-bar-background & media-controls-light-bar-background entirely in
bug 240756
Tim Nguyen (:ntim)
Comment 4
2022-05-21 12:36:44 PDT
Bug 240760
will remove media-play-button and media-volume-slider-mute.
Tim Nguyen (:ntim)
Comment 5
2022-05-21 12:37:46 PDT
I think the remainder can be made UA sheet-only or/and useSystemAppearance-only.
Tim Nguyen (:ntim)
Comment 6
2022-05-23 10:29:18 PDT
Pull request:
https://github.com/WebKit/WebKit/pull/924
EWS
Comment 7
2022-05-23 13:18:33 PDT
Committed
r294677
(
250886@main
): <
https://commits.webkit.org/250886@main
> Reviewed commits have been landed. Closing PR #924 and removing active labels.
Note
You need to
log in
before you can comment on or make changes to this bug.
Top of Page
Format For Printing
XML
Clone This Bug